首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Prometheus Adapter与Prometheus Operator的区别

Prometheus Adapter和Prometheus Operator是两个在Prometheus生态系统中扮演不同角色的组件。

  1. Prometheus Adapter:
    • 概念:Prometheus Adapter是一个用于将Prometheus监控数据转换为Kubernetes自定义指标(Custom Metrics)API格式的组件。
    • 分类:Prometheus Adapter属于Kubernetes的扩展组件,用于与Prometheus集成。
    • 优势:Prometheus Adapter可以将Prometheus监控数据转换为Kubernetes自定义指标API格式,使得Kubernetes可以使用Prometheus监控数据进行自动伸缩和调度等操作。
    • 应用场景:Prometheus Adapter适用于需要将Prometheus监控数据与Kubernetes集群中的自动化操作进行集成的场景,如自动伸缩、自动调度等。
    • 推荐的腾讯云相关产品:腾讯云容器服务(TKE)
    • 产品介绍链接地址:https://cloud.tencent.com/product/tke
  • Prometheus Operator:
    • 概念:Prometheus Operator是一个用于在Kubernetes上部署和管理Prometheus实例的工具。
    • 分类:Prometheus Operator属于Kubernetes的扩展组件,用于简化Prometheus在Kubernetes上的部署和管理。
    • 优势:Prometheus Operator提供了自定义资源定义(CRD)来定义和管理Prometheus实例,简化了Prometheus的部署和管理过程,并提供了自动化的配置和监控。
    • 应用场景:Prometheus Operator适用于在Kubernetes集群中部署和管理Prometheus实例的场景,可以方便地进行监控配置和管理。
    • 推荐的腾讯云相关产品:腾讯云容器服务(TKE)
    • 产品介绍链接地址:https://cloud.tencent.com/product/tke

总结:Prometheus Adapter用于将Prometheus监控数据转换为Kubernetes自定义指标API格式,以便进行自动化操作,而Prometheus Operator则用于在Kubernetes上部署和管理Prometheus实例,简化了Prometheus的配置和监控管理过程。这两个组件在Prometheus生态系统中扮演不同的角色,但都可以与腾讯云容器服务(TKE)进行集成使用。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Prometheus Operator手动部署

一、prometheus-operator 介绍和功能 prometheus-operator 介绍 当今Cloud Native概念流行,对于容器、服务、节点以及集群的监控变得越来越重要。...Prometheus Operator 为监控 Kubernetes service、deployment、daemonsets 和 Prometheus 实例的管理提供了简单的定义等,简化在 Kubernetes...adapter # 把对应的服务配置文件移动到相应的服务目录 $ mv *-serviceMonitor* serviceMonitor/ $ mv 0prometheus-operator* operator...github私有仓库中 https://github.com/yangpeng14/prometheus-operator-configure 三、部署operator 默认镜像,下面是提供我个人的dockerhub...Operator 监控 etcd 集群 https://www.qikqiak.com/post/prometheus-operator-monitor-etcd/ 集群是二进制方式独立部署的 etcd

2K10
  • Prometheus Operator 常用指标

    Prometheus Operator 安装完成后会有很多默认的监控指标,一不注意就大量的报警产生,所以我们非常有必要了解下这些常用的监控指标,有部分指标很有可能对于我们自己的业务可有可无,所以可以适当的进行修改...当使用 request 和 limit 限制资源时,使用值和最大值还是有一点区别,当有 request 时说明最低分配了这么多资源。...当使用 request 和 limit 限制资源时,使用值和最大值还是有一点区别,当有 request 时说明最低分配了这么多资源。...相关指标: kube_pod_status_phase:Pod 状态 7.3 KubeDeploymentGenerationMismatch Deployment 部署失败,Deployment 生成的资源与定义的资源不匹配...节点相关 8.1 NodeClockNotSynchronising 主机与时间服务器失联。

    7.9K51

    使用Prometheus Operator监控集群

    这就需要一个无缝部署以及管理高可用监控系统(如Prometheus),其中可以与Operator一起处理抓取目标的动态配置、服务发现以及用于告警集群中各种目标的配置规则。...本文,我们将关注Prometheus Operator是如何工作的,service monitor在Prometheus Operator中是如何发现目标和获取指标的。...Prometheus CRD:基于标签与service monitor相匹配并且能够生成Prometheus的配置。...这是Prometheus Operator的一个好处,无需手动介入创建Prometheus配置文件和更新抓取的配置。...项目级的Grafana与Prometheus的通信将通过安全代理完成,该代理可为Prometheus实现多租户。安全代理工具PromQL语句可确保仅能通过用户项目的命名空间进行查询。

    1.8K10

    使用prometheus operator监控envoy

    kubernetes集群三步安装 概述 prometheus operator应当是使用监控系统的最佳实践了,首先它一键构建整个监控系统,通过一些无侵入的手段去配置如监控数据源等 故障自动恢复,高可用的告警等...不过对于新手使用上还是有一丢丢小门槛,本文就结合如何给envoy做监控这个例子来分享使用prometheus operator的正确姿势 至于如何写告警规则,如何配置prometheus查询语句不是本文探讨的重点...,会在后续文章中给大家分享,本文着重探讨如何使用prometheus operator prometheus operator安装 sealyun离线安装包内已经包含prometheus operator...,安装完直接使用即可 配置监控数据源 原理:通过operator的CRD发现监控数据源service ?...-0 prometheus-k8s-1 -n monitoring 然后在界面上就可以看到新加的规则: ?

    1.8K20

    Prometheus Operator Blackbox(黑盒)监控

    Prometheus Operator 为k8s而生,解决了Prometheus的多个痛点,实现了简易部署、高可用和高效管理,如今已成为炙手可热的主流开源监控工具。...本文将介绍在实际的运维工作中,如何使用Prometheus Operator来落地黑盒监控。 01、什么是黑/白盒监控?...黑盒监控和白盒监控,是在运维监控中常用的两种方法,黑盒主外,白盒主内,二者主要区别和应用场景为: 黑盒监控:用户视角,以故障为导向,侧重监控应用的外部服务是否正常。...Operator所在的命名空间下创建ServiceMonitor CRD,如下示例用的是kubesphere自带的监控组件,所以我们在命名空间kubesphere-monitoring-system下进行创建...Operator中,Prometheus服务的实例和配置是通过Prometheus CRD进行管理的,我们想通过scrape configs的方式管理站点拨测配置,需要执行如下步骤: 编辑Prometheus

    22210

    配置 prometheus-operator 报警规则

    我们安装好 prometheus-operator 之后,打开 prometheus 页面Alerts页面能看到好多报警规则,目前有的还处于报警状态 ? 但是这些报警信息是哪里来的呢?...他们应该用怎样的方式通知我们呢?我们知道 可以在Prometheus 的配置文件之中指定 AlertManager 实例和 报警的 rules 文件,现在我们通过 Operator 部署的呢?...这就需要查看我们创建的 prometheus 这个资源对象了,里面有非常重要的一个属性 ruleSelector,用来匹配 rule 规则的过滤器,要求匹配具有 prometheus=k8s 和 role...然后再去 Prometheus Dashboard 的 Alert 页面下面就可以查看到上面我们新建的报警规则了: ?...我们知道我们可以通过 AlertManager 的配置文件去配置各种报警接收器,现在我们是通过 Operator 提供的 alertmanager 资源对象创建的组件,应该怎样去修改配置呢?

    3.1K83

    部署 Prometheus Operator 监控 Kubernetes 集群

    Operator 介绍 我们知道 Prometheus 是一套开源的系统监控、报警、时间序列数据库的组合,而 Prometheus Operator 是 CoreOS 开源的一套用于管理在 Kubernetes...以上架构中的各组成部分以不同的资源方式运行在 Kubernetes 集群中,它们各自有不同的作用: Operator: Operator 资源会根据自定义资源(Custom Resource Definition...Prometheus Server: Operator 根据自定义资源 Prometheus 类型中定义的内容而部署的 Prometheus Server 集群,这些自定义资源可以看作是用来管理 Prometheus...通过日志显示,我们可以看到 Prometheus Operator 部署的几个资源,例如:alertmanager、grafana、kube-state-metrics、node-exporter、prometheus...我们可以查看下 Prometheus Operator 所创建的 CRD 资源都有哪些。

    1.6K20

    Prometheus-Operator:快速部署篇

    简单介绍 Prometheus Operator 是一个 Kubernetes 的运算符(Operator),它用于简化在 Kubernetes 上部署、管理和操作 Prometheus 及相关组件的过程...Prometheus Operator 提供了一种声明式的方式来定义和管理 Prometheus 实例、ServiceMonitors、Alertmanagers 和其他与 Prometheus 相关的资源...以下是 Prometheus Operator 的一些主要功能和概念: Prometheus 实例管理: Prometheus Operator 允许你通过创建 Prometheus 自定义资源(Prometheus...水平伸缩和高可用性: Prometheus Operator 具有内置的水平伸缩支持,可以自动根据工作负载的变化调整 Prometheus 实例的数量。...使用 Prometheus Operator 可以简化 Prometheus 的运维过程,并提供了一种基于 Kubernetes 原生特性的方式来管理和监控应用程序。

    2.7K41
    领券